#4b6401 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4b6401 is composed of 29.4% red, 39.2%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 25% cyan, 0% magenta, 99%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 75.2 degrees, a saturation of 98% and a lightness of 19.8%. #4b6401 color hex could be obtained by blending #96c802 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

● #4b6401 color description : Very dark green.
#4b6401 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4b6401 has RGB values of R:75, G:100,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0.25, M:0, Y:0.99,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 4940801.

Shades and Tints of #4b6401
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020300 is the darkest color, while #fbffee is the lightest one.

Tones of #4b6401
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#343530 is the less saturated color, while #4b6401 is the most saturated one.
